Ursuline in American English
any member of a teaching order of nuns founded in 1535
of this order
adjective: of or pertaining to the Ursulines
noun: a member of an order of nuns founded at Brescia, Italy, about 1537, devoted to teaching

Ursuline in British English
adjective: of or relating to this order
noun: a member of an order of nuns devoted to teaching in the Roman Catholic Church: founded in 1537 at Brescia
